  • Publication number: 20040078767
    Abstract: A method for modeling integrated circuit designs in a hierarchical design automation system which utilizes a block abstraction including therein set of all database objects (cells, nets, wires, vias, and blockages) that are necessary to achieve accurate placement, routing, extraction, simulation, and verification of the block's ancestors in the hierarchy.

  • Publication number: 20030009734
    Abstract: What is disclosed is a method for budgeting timing in a hierarchically decomposed integrated circuit design, which includes: 1) optimizing at least one path through block pins, the optimization resulting in assigned gains for all the cells along said at least one path; 2) performing timing analysis on the at least one path, the timing analysis using the assigned gains in order to generate arrival times for signals at said block pins; and 3) deriving a timing budget by examining said estimated arrival times at said block pins.
